"Fig Culture: Edible Figs: Their Culture and Curing. Fig Culture in the United States." by Gustav Eisen and Franklin Sumner Earle is a comprehensive guide to the cultivation and curing of edible figs, with a particular focus on fig culture in the United States. This meticulously prepared print edition offers timeless insights into the world of fig horticulture and agriculture. Delve into the intricacies of fig cultivation, exploring techniques for successful fruit tree management and maximizing yields. Discover detailed information on fig curing processes, ensuring the preservation and enhancement of this delicious fruit. Whether you're an experienced agriculturalist or a curious enthusiast, this book provides a wealth of knowledge on edible figs, their botany, and their place in tropical agriculture. This historical text remains an invaluable resource for anyone interested in the enduring art and science of fig farming.
